Kosovo vs Turkey – 9:45PM
Kosovo did extremely well to withstand a late Slovakia comeback in the semis, holding out for a 4-3 win. The victory extended their unbeaten run to six matches as they prepare for this clash.
Kosovo are unbeaten in eight games on home soil, relying on their home advantage to push them through here. They only joined FIFA and UEFA in 2016, showing remarkable fight to be on the brink of history.
Turkey beat Romania 1-0 in their semifinal in Istanbul on Thursday, stretching their unbeaten run to five games. They are tipped as favorites heading into this encounter. Turkey has won all three games played against Kosovo in their history – scoring 12 goals and conceding just two.

Sweden vs Poland – 9:45PM
This is the second time that Sweden will square off against Poland in a FIFA World Cup qualification playoff final. Poland were 2-0 winners on that occasion, booking a spot in the 2022 finals.
Sweden convincingly beat Ukraine 3-1 in the semis last Thursday, while Poland came from behind to defeat Albania 2-1 and advance to the finals.
Poland are chasing a third consecutive World Cup appearance for only a second time in their history. They bring a seven-game unbeaten streak into this do or die clash.
The hosts on the other hand have only won two of their last five home matches, with this proving to be the toughest test yet. Sweden will however be confident after securing their first win under new manager Graham Potter.

Bosnia & Herzegovina vs Italy – 9:45PM
Bosnia may be the underdogs in this encounter but they carry the weight of the entire nation on their shoulders. The home team are seeking only a second appearance at a major tournament – they only featured at the 2014 World Cup.
Italy on the other hand, find themselves in the qualification playoffs for the third consecutive time. Both previous occasions they fell to Sweden and North Macedonia, missing out on two consecutive World Cup finals.
Bosnia beat Wales 4-2 on penalties in the semis on Thursday, after playing out to a 1-1 draw in regular time. While Italy were 2-0 winners against Northern Ireland courtesy of goals from Sandro Tonali and Moise Kean.
Italy has won four of the five matches played against Bosnia in their history – they only ever dropped points in a 1-1 draw in the UEFA Nations League in 2020.

Czech Republic vs Denmark – 9:45PM
The Czech fought hard to defeat Ireland 4-3 on penalties, booking a spot in Tuesday’s finals. There was nothing to separate the sides in regular time, as they settle for a 2-2 draw. They host a clinical Denmark side who steamrolled North Macedonia in an emphatic 4-0 home win on Thursday. They are also unbeaten in their last seven matches played against Czech Republic.
The hosts will be no pushover as they aim to extend their recent brilliant run of form. The Czech have lost just two of their last 16 international matches – with none of those defeats coming at home.
Both these sides come into the game on the back of a similar run of form that has seen them win three of their last five matches. With only one defeat to each their names in that run, it sets this up to be a rather evenly-matched affair.
